Resumo:
The objective of this research is to know the profile of women on the prevention of cervical cancer in Brazil, identifying the factors that are associated with the performance or nonperformance of cervical cancer screening and their temporal frequency. Therefore, the data from the National Health 2013 IBGE research were used. The theoretical basis used in the research is the Health Economics, along with the Demand Model for Health Michael Grossman. To achieve the objective of the research was used, in addition to descriptive statistics, the logit model Sort Generalized to estimate the main determinants in the decision prevention. The results show that the profile of women that most prevent are those with health insurance, have or have had cancer, living with spouse or partner, have college degrees, do not smoke and live in the south. At the other end, preventive behavior of women who never warned not have education, smoking, being rural and reside in the Northeast of Brazil. In the descriptive analysis of the data demonstrated that 40% of the women interviewed did take prevention in less than a year, on the other hand, over 15% said they have never done. The results suggest that there was no progress in the distribution of health services equitably and information policy to women, especially the less educated.
